Pyth Network is a blockchain oracle focused on delivering high-frequency market data from professional data providers. It serves DeFi and trading applications that need low-latency price updates across multiple chains.

3 Tellor logo

Tellor

Tellor

Tellor is a permissionless decentralized oracle protocol that supplies off-chain data to smart contracts. It uses staked reporters and an on-chain dispute...

Pros

  • Permissionless reporting model is more open than many curated oracle networks
  • On-chain dispute mechanism provides a transparent path for challenging data
  • Supports custom data requests beyond a fixed catalog of feeds

Cons

  • Generally has less ecosystem adoption and integration coverage than Chainlink
  • Custom data requests can be slower or less predictable than established price feeds
  • Users and reporters must account for TRB economics and blockchain transaction fees

Free to use; network fees and TRB costs apply

4 Band Protocol logo

Band Protocol

Band Protocol

Band Protocol is a cross-chain oracle network that aggregates external data and delivers it to smart contracts. It targets DeFi, gaming, and...

Pros

  • Cross-chain architecture supports deployments beyond a single blockchain ecosystem
  • Provides standardized feeds for common DeFi data needs
  • Uses an independent oracle network rather than relying on one data provider

Cons

  • Smaller developer and protocol ecosystem than Chainlink
  • Feed and chain coverage may be narrower than leading competitors
  • Less flexible for unusual custom data requests than Tellor

Free to use; network fees and BAND costs may apply

6

UMA

Risk Labs

UMA is an optimistic oracle protocol that lets applications request data and resolve disputes through economic incentives. It is used for cross-chain...

Pros

  • Flexible optimistic design supports custom data and event verification
  • Can be more economical for data that does not require continuous updates
  • Useful beyond price feeds, including governance and cross-chain applications

Cons

  • Data is not continuously updated like a typical market-price feed
  • Challenge windows can introduce latency compared with Tellor's standard feeds
  • Requires careful application design around disputes and liveness

Free to use; network fees and UMA costs apply
